44 meritorious students benefit from Vedanta’s Utkarsh Scholarship program

Vedanta's Utkarsh Scholarship program has benefitted hundreds of meritorious needy students till date since its inception.

NEW DELHI: Forty four meritorious needy students in Goa will now be able to pursue higher professional studies through the Vedanta Utkarsh Scholarship program.

The scholarship was awarded to the selected scholarship candidates, at the hands of Chief Minister of Goa- Dr. Pramod Sawant in presence of Saliya Gawas, Sarpanch, Amona Village, Namrata Gawas, Sarpanch Navelim Village, Panch members of Amona & Navelim Village Panchayat, Headmaster of Govt. High School (GHS) Amona, Govind Naik & Headmistress of Navelim GHS, Vidhya Naik, N.L. Vhatte, Director, Vedanta VAB, Saptesh Sardesai, COO, Met Coke & Power Business, Vedanta VAB and other dignitaries.

Goa Chief Minister, commended Vedanta’s community development programs and urged students to take maximum benefit of this scholarship scheme to achieve greater career heights.

Speaking at the Scholarship award ceremony Dr. Pramod Sawant, Chief Minister of Goa said, “I congratulate all the students who could achieve this scholarship through their hard work. I am extremely pleased to see Vedanta consistently making efforts to help people in need through various community outreach programs. Through this initiative of Utkarsh Scholarship Scheme Vedanta has exhibited its endeavor towards a bright nation building. In this highly competitive world which is full of opportunities for the candidates with the right skill sets, it is very important to work hard & pursue higher quality education. I urge people of Goa to utilize maximum benefits of various other Govt. scholarship schemes.”

Apart from students selected for the scholarship program, Vedanta Sesa Goa Iron Ore Business also felicitated the top three meritorious students from Govt. High school (GHS), Amona and GHS, Navelim each, under the Utkarsh Scholarship Scheme. Vedanta Utkarsh Scholarship is awarded to those shortlisted students who are from economically weaker background, meritorious and have performed well in the academics in the last three years including extra-curricular activities. Finally, they are evaluated and selected based on one on one interviews. The aim of the program is to support the local talents to overcome the financial hurdles and pursue higher studies, which could help them to secure a brighter career in the long run.

Sauvick Mazumdar, CEO, Iron & Ferro Alloys Business, Vedanta Limited said, “I congratulate all the students who are awarded with Vedanta Utkarsh scholarship. At Vedanta We aspire to bring in everlasting positive change that can be definitely achieved through quality education. Education is one of the major thrust areas of our CSR intervention & our constant endeavor is to contribute towards nurturing the talents in order to help them to excel further in achieving greater heights & bright future”

Speaking at the occasion of the felicitation ceremony N.L. Vhatte, Director, Vedanta – Value-added Business said, “Vedanta always been at the forefront towards Socio-Economic upliftment of communities around through our structured CSR programs. We truly believe in the importance of quality education and how it is essential in molding the individual to achieve their maximum potential to prosper towards a better life. Vedanta Utkarsh Scholarship is an another step in our attempt to positively transform lives and be partner in the holistic development of communities”

Vedanta Sesa Goa Iron Ore’s various CSR programs such as Mobile Health Units, Community Medical Centers, Back to Farming for revival of Agriculture & Dairy, Scholarship program etc. are helping the communities around and aimed towards holistic development of communities & nation at large.
